OverviewThe Songs in the songbook Global Warming Conference are meant for children in Primary and Secondary School, from the ages of 6 to 16; therefore, they are adapted with their texts and music for children of those ages. They are cheerful, short and easy for singing and remembering, and the topics may be interesting for children. The book has seven songs, based on one story, and each one is about Global Warming. Each song is presented by: illustrations, text of the song, and music scores for singing and playing, for ones who like it. The songs in this Songbook are written in a funny way, and by reading these songs, children can find something about the global warming problems, and what they can do to decrease it. Also, this book is dedicated for children in music schools, to practice rhythm through songs, because all songs are based on one melodical line, which is rhythmically changed in each song, and sometimes a little melodically. In that way, in each song, children can practice some specific rhythm, on which the song is based. I hope that children will enjoy reading and singing them.
